WebMore information from the unit converter. How many m/s in 1 mach? The answer is 340.29. We assume you are converting between metre/second and mach.You can view more details on each measurement unit: m/s or mach The SI derived unit for speed is the meter/second. 1 meter/second is equal to 0.002938669957977 mach.
